Step 4: Extracting the user module from the Corvane monolith. After the userd service builds cleanly, verify the migration shims in auth-bridge are disabled and the session table replica at Hallow Ridge has caught up. Then tag the release candidate and sign the artifact before promotion to staging. Use the key below to sign the userd bundle.

rollout seal: bky19_eMLCfa2rZ3EgiNqssvu

**Memo to the Board — Thornvale Term Sheet**

Quick update: Thornvale Logistics has sent over their term sheet for the joint distribution venture, and honestly it's better than we expected. Exclusivity is limited to the Averden corridor, and the revenue split lands at 60/40 in our favour after year two. Marguerite's team flagged two clauses worth pushing back on. The sensitive detail is set out below.

management briefing: Headcount on the Belix team goes from 60 to 93 by the end of November. Gross margin on Belix came in at 23 percent against a plan of 47 percent.

Ticket for weekly sync: Syncline calendar vault locked. Conflict-resolution job hit duplicate event IDs, retried with stale creds, vault sealed after three failures. Merge queue paused; no data loss. Fix: dedupe IDs, restart resolver, unseal vault. Unseal requires the recovery passphrase recorded below.

unlock words, fawig-bagef: olidor-holir-istox-holath-tamys-quenion-giliel

## TideCard Widget: Environments

TideCard serves tide-table data to the Brellport harbor portal. We run three environments: dev, staging, and production, each pointed at its own prediction dataset. Staging refreshes weekly from a sanitized production snapshot, so minor discrepancies in tide heights are expected there. Production currently runs with the configuration values shown below.

deployment values, tajog-tawif:
zorael:
  pin: 1808
  metrics_host: metrics.zorael.zemvarsys.internal
  tenant: prair
  seal: seal_e49e3ef4